首页 / 专利库 / 转向和车轮定位 / 偏航行为 / 一种飞行控制系统控制律自动测试方法

一种飞行控制系统控制律自动测试方法

阅读:887发布:2020-06-17

专利汇可以提供一种飞行控制系统控制律自动测试方法专利检索,专利查询,专利分析的服务。并且本 发明 属于 飞行控制系统 测试技术,涉及对飞行控制系统控制律测试方法的改进。基于由飞控计算机[1]、 舵 机[2]、飞机仿真机[3]、 角 速率转台[4]、角速率 传感器 [5]、 数据采集 处理设备[6]、 主控台 [7]组成的控制律半物理台架试验系统,其特征在于,测试的步骤如下:控制律自动测试初始化条件设置;进行控制律的自动测试。本发明的工作量小,效率高,时间短,不容易出现错误。,下面是一种飞行控制系统控制律自动测试方法专利的具体信息内容。

1.一种飞行控制系统控制律自动测试方法,基于由飞控计算机[1]、机[2]、飞机仿真机[3]、速率转台[4]、角速率传感器[5]、数据采集处理设备[6]、主控台[7]组成的控制律半物理台架试验系统,飞控计算机[1]通过电缆与主控台[7]连接,接收来自主控台[7]的操纵指令信号,飞机仿真机[3]的飞机响应信号输出端通过电缆与飞控计算机[1]相应的输入端连接,角速率传感器[5]的三轴角速率信号分别与飞控计算机[1]相应的输入端连接,飞控计算机[1]的舵机控制信号通过电缆与舵机[2]相应的输入端连接,舵机[2]上的位移传感器的输出端通过电缆与飞机仿真机[3]相应的输入端连接,飞机仿真机[3]的角速率转台控制信号输出端通过电缆与角速率转台[4]相应的输入端连接,角速率传感器[5]安装在角速率转台[4]上,数据采集处理设备[6]的采集信号输入端通过电缆分别与主控台[7]、舵机[2]、飞机仿真机[3]和角速率传感器[5]的采集信号输出端连接;其特征在于,测试的步骤如下:
1.1、控制律自动测试初始化条件设置;
1.1.1、根据控制律试验大纲编写测试输入文件;
该文件为二维表格式文本文件,记载了试验相关信息,包括飞行状态、激励种类、激励大小、激励作用时间和该状态的测试时间,该文件以如下格式编写:共有9列,m行,
1≤m≤10000;每行为试验条件的1组数据,每行中的第1列为该组试验条件数据的序号,第2列为飞行状态数据,第3列为横向左/右压杆指令激励数据“Dx”,第4列为航向脚蹬指令激励数据“Dy”,第5列为纵向推/拉杆指令激励数据“Dz”,第6列为迎角干扰信号激励数据“dalf”,第7列为激励输入时刻“t1”,第8列为激励撤销时刻“t2”,第9列为以该组试验条件数据进行测试的结束时刻“t3”;
1.1.2、将测试输入文件读入主控台[7]上存储有测试程序的计算机内;
1.1.3、确定其它试验条件;这些试验条件是:起落架收起/放下状态、
控制律主/备/直接链/空中加油模态、飞机常规/挂弹/副油箱构型;确定的方法是:通过对测试程序赋值确定其他试验条件;
1.2、进行控制律的自动测试;
1.2.1、自动配平;飞控计算机[1]从测试输入文件按序号提取试验条件数据组,在对每组试验条件数据进行测试前,对飞机进行配平,配平初值直接取该组试验条件数据给出的飞行状态下的配平杆和配平舵面,结果稳定2秒后结束配平,进入该状态下的试验过程;
1.2.2、进入测试;以配平结束时刻为时间原点,按照该组试验条件数据进行测试,t1秒时给入激励、t2秒时撤销激励,t3秒时测试结束;
1.2.3、数据存储;当该组试验条件数据测试结束后,将测试结果依次存储为数据记录文件;数据记录文件的生成依赖于测试输入文件,最终生成数据文件的个数等于测试输入文件的行数,每个数据记录文件存储着测试输入文件中相应每组试验条件下的测试结果数据;数据记录文件依次按照试验条件数据的序号命名;数据记录文件中按时间顺序,以
0.01秒为间隔存储着所有的测试数据,包括飞行状态、测试激励、舵面响应和飞机响应信息;具体格式按测试激励的不同分为纵向和横航向两种,其中纵向对应激励为纵向推/拉杆指令激励数据“Dz”和迎角干扰信号激励数据“dalf”,横航向对应激励为横向左/右压杆指令激励数据“Dx”和航向脚蹬指令激励数据“Dy”,两种数据记录文件格式分别如下:
纵向测试:共有10列,t3×100行;每行为试验中该时刻下的测试数据;其中第1列为时间信息,从0开始,以0.01秒递增,直至最后1行t3秒测试结束;第2列为纵向操纵杆信号;第3列为俯仰角速率信号;第4列为纵向过载信号;第5列为飞机迎角信号;第6列为平尾同向偏转信号;第7列为前襟舵面位置信号;第8列为高度信号;第9列为赫数信号;
第10列为俯仰角信号;
横航向测试:共有11列,t3×100行;每行为试验中该时刻下的测试数据;其中第1列为时间信息,从0开始,以0.01秒递增,直至最后1行t3秒测试结束;第2列为飞机侧滑角信号;第3列为滚转角速率信号;第4列为偏航角速率信号;第5列为滚转角信号;第6列为侧向过载信号;第7列为襟副翼舵面位置信号;第8列为方向舵位置信号;第9列为平尾差动信号;第10列为侧向压杆信号;第11列为脚蹬蹬舵信号;
1.2.4、重复步骤1.2.1至步骤1.2.3,进行下一组试验条件数据的测试,直到完成所有的试验条件数据组的测试。

说明书全文

一种飞行控制系统控制律自动测试方法

技术领域

[0001] 本发明属于飞行控制系统测试技术,涉及对飞行控制系统控制律测试方法的改进。
[0002] 背景技术
[0003] 目前的飞行控制系统控制律测试方法是根据台架控制律试验大纲,针对需要进行控制律测试的各飞行状态,分别人工手动设置或输入测试的各种初始化条件并加入操纵激励,记录系统闭环相关飞行参数的时域响应,根据相应的时域判据,检验飞行品质的符合程度和级别;上述控制律测试需要逐次按照规定试验状态,进行上千次的人工手动操作;其缺点是:测试过程基本由人工手动完成,工作量大,效率低,耗时长,容易出现错误。 [0004] 发明内容
[0005] 本发明的目的是:提出一种工作量小、效率高、时间短、不容易出现错误的飞行控制系统控制律自动测试方法。
[0006] 本发明的技术方案是:一种飞行控制系统控制律自动测试方法,基于由飞控计算机1、机2、飞机仿真机3、速率转台4、角速率传感器5、数据采集处理设备6、主控台7组成的控制律半物理台架试验系统,飞控计算机1通过电缆与主控台7连接,接收来自主控台7的操纵指令信号,飞机仿真机3的飞机响应信号输出端通过电缆与飞控计算机1相应的输入端连接,角速率传感器5的三轴角速率信号分别与飞控计算机1相应的输入端连接,飞控计算机1的舵机控制信号通过电缆与舵机2相应的输入端连接,舵机2上的位移传感器的输出端通过电缆与飞机仿真机3相应的输入端连接,飞机仿真机3的角速率转台控制信号输出端通过电缆与角速率转台4相应的输入端连接,角速率传感器5安装在角速率转台4上,数据采集处理设备6的采集信号输入端通过电缆分别与主控台7、舵机2、飞机仿真机3和角速率传感器5的采集信号输出端连接;其特征在于,测试的步骤如下 [0007] 1、控制律自动测试初始化条件设置;
[0008] 1.1、根据控制律试验大纲编写测试输入文件;
[0009] 该文件为二维表格式文本文件,记载了试验相关信息,包括飞行状态、激励种类、激励大小、激励作用时间和该状态的测试时间,该文件以如下格 式编写:共有9列,m行,1≤m≤10000;每行为试验条件的1组数据,每行中的第1列为该组试验条件数据的序号,第2列为飞行状态数据,第3列为横向左/右压杆指令激励数据“Dx”,第4列为航向脚蹬指令激励数据“Dy”,第5列为纵向推/拉杆指令激励数据“Dz”,第6列为迎角干扰信号激励数据
[0010] “dalf”,第7列为激励输入时刻“t1”,第8列为激励撤销时刻“t2”,第9列为以该组试验条件数据进行测试的结束时刻“t3”;
[0011] 1.2、将测试输入文件读入主控台7上存储有测试程序的计算机内; [0012] 1.3、确定其它试验条件;这些试验条件是:起落架收起/放下状态、控制律主/备/直接链/空中加油模态、飞机常规/挂弹/副油箱构型;确定的方法是:通过对测试程序赋值确定其他试验条件;
[0013] 2、进行控制律的自动测试;
[0014] 2.1、自动配平;飞控计算机1从测试输入文件按序号提取试验条件数据组,在对每组试验条件数据进行测试前,对飞机进行配平,配平初值直接取该组试验条件数据给出的飞行状态下的配平杆和配平舵面,结果稳定2秒后结束配平,进入该状态下的试验过程; [0015] 2.2、进入测试;以配平结束时刻为时间原点,按照该组试验条件数据进行测试,t1秒时给入激励、t2秒时撤销激励,t3秒时测试结束;
[0016] 2.3、数据存储;当该组试验条件数据测试结束后,将测试结果依次存储为数据记录文件;
[0017] 数据记录文件的生成依赖于测试输入文件,最终生成数据文件的个数等于测试输入文件的行数,每个数据记录文件存储着测试输入文件中相应每组试验条件下的测试结果数据;数据记录文件依次按照试验条件数据的序号命名;数据记录文件中按时间顺序,以0.01秒为间隔存储着所有的测试数据,包括飞行状态、测试激励、舵面响应和飞机响应信息,具体格式按测试激励的不同分为纵向和横航向两种,其中纵向对应激励为纵向推/拉杆指令激励数据“Dz”和迎角干扰信号激励数据“dalf”,横航向对应激励为横向左/右压杆指令激励数据“Dx”和航向脚蹬指令激励数据“Dy”,两种数据记录文件格式分别如下: [0018] 纵向测试:共有10列,t3×100行;每行为试验中该时刻下的测试数据;其中第1列为时间信息,从0开始,以0.01秒递增,直至最后1行t3秒测试结束;第2列为纵向操纵杆信号;第3列为俯仰角速率信号;第4列为纵向过载信号;第5列为飞机迎角信号;第6列为平尾同向偏转信号;第7列 为前襟舵面位置信号;第8列为高度信号;第9列为赫数信号;第10列为俯仰角信号;
[0019] 横航向测试:共有11列,t3×100行;每行为试验中该时刻下的测试数据;其中第1列为时间信息,从0开始,以0.01秒递增,直至最后1行t3秒测试结束;第2列为飞机侧滑角信号;第3列为滚转角速率信号;第4列为偏航角速率信号;第5列为滚转角信号;第
6列为侧向过载信号;第7列为襟副翼舵面位置信号;第8列为方向舵位置信号;第9列为平尾差动信号;第10列为侧向压杆信号;第11列为脚蹬蹬舵信号;
[0020] 2.4、重复步骤2.1至步骤2.3,进行下一组试验条件数据的测试,直到完成所有的试验条件数据组的测试。
[0021] 本发明的优点是:工作量小,效率高,时间短,不容易出现错误。试验证明,采用本发明的方法后,一轮控制律的测试时间从至少七天缩短到一天以内。
[0022] 附图说明
[0023] 图1是飞行控制系统控制律测试系统的结构示意图。
[0024] 具体实施方式
[0025] 下面对本发明做进一步详细说明。一种飞行控制系统控制律自动测试方法,基于由飞控计算机1、舵机2、飞机仿真机3、角速率转台4、角速率传感器5、数据采集处理设备6、主控台7组成的控制律半物理台架试验系统,飞控计算机1通过电缆与主控台7连接,接收来自主控台7的操纵指令信号,飞机仿真机3的飞机响应信号输出端通过电缆与飞控计算机1相应的输入端连接,角速率传感器5的三轴角速率信号分别与飞控计算机1相应的输入端连接,飞控计算机1的舵机控制信号通过电缆与舵机2相应的输入端连接,舵机2上的位移传感器的输出端通过电缆与飞机仿真机3相应的输入端连接,飞机仿真机3的角速率转台控制信号输出端通过电缆与角速率转台4相应的输入端连接,角速率传感器5安装在角速率转台4上,数据采集处理设备6的采集信号输入端通过电缆分别与主控台7、舵机
2、飞机仿真机3和角速率传感器5的采集信号输出端连接;其特征在于,测试的步骤如下 [0026] 1、控制律自动测试初始化条件设置;
[0027] 1.1、根据控制律试验大纲编写测试输入文件;
[0028] 该文件为二维表格式文本文件,记载了试验相关信息,包括飞行状态、激励种类、激励大小、激励作用时间和该状态的测试时间,该文件以如下格式编写:共有9列,m行,1≤m≤10000;每行为试验条件的1组数据,每行中的第1列为该组试验条件数据的序号,第2列为飞行状态数据,第3列为横向左/右压杆指令激励数据“Dx”,第4列为航向脚蹬指令激励数据“Dy”,第5列为纵向推/拉杆指令激励数据“Dz”,第6列为迎角干扰信号激励数据“dalf”,第7列为激励输入时刻“t1”,第8列为激励撤销时刻“t2”,第9列为以该组试验条件数据进行测试的结束时刻“t3”;
[0029] 1.2、将测试输入文件读入主控台7上存储有测试程序的计算机内; [0030] 1.3、确定其它试验条件;这些试验条件是:起落架收起/放下状态、控制律主/备/直接链/空中加油模态、飞机常规/挂弹/副油箱构型;确定的方法是:通过对测试程序赋值确定其他试验条件;
[0031] 2、进行控制律的自动测试;
[0032] 2.1、自动配平;飞控计算机1从测试输入文件按序号提取试验条件数据组,在对每组试验条件数据进行测试前,对飞机进行配平,配平初值直接取该组试验条件数据给出的飞行状态下的配平杆和配平舵面,结果稳定2秒后结束配平,进入该状态下的试验过程; [0033] 2.2、进入测试;以配平结束时刻为时间原点,按照该组试验条件数据进行测试,t1秒时给入激励、t2秒时撤销激励,t3秒时测试结束;
[0034] 2.3、数据存储;当该组试验条件数据测试结束后,将测试结果依次存储为数据记录文件
[0035] 数据记录文件的生成依赖于测试输入文件,最终生成数据文件的个数等于测试输入文件的行数,每个数据记录文件存储着测试输入文件中相应每组试验条件下的测试结果数据;数据记录文件依次按照试验条件数据的序号命名;数据记录文件中按时间顺序,以0.01秒为间隔存储着所有的测试数据,包括飞行状态、测试激励、舵面响应和飞机响应信息。具体格式按测试激励的不同分为纵向和横航向两种,其中纵向对应激励为纵向推/拉杆指令激励数据“Dz”和迎角干扰信号激励数据“dalf”,横航向对应激励为横向左/右压杆指令激励数据“Dx”和航向脚蹬指令激励数据“Dy”;两种数据记录文件格式分别如下: [0036] 纵向测试:共有10列,t3×100行;每行为试验中该时刻下的测试数据;其中第1列为时间信息,从0开始,以0.01秒递增,直至最后1行t3秒测试结束;第2列为纵向操纵杆信号;第3列为俯仰角速率信号;第4列为纵向过载信号;第5列为飞机迎角信号;第6列为平尾同向偏转信号;第7列 为前襟舵面位置信号;第8列为高度信号;第9列为马赫数信号;第10列为俯仰角信号;
[0037] 横航向测试:共有11列,t3×100行;每行为试验中该时刻下的测试数据;其中第1列为时间信息,从0开始,以0.01秒递增,直至最后1行t3秒测试结束;第2列为飞机侧滑角信号;第3列为滚转角速率信号;第4列为偏航角速率信号;第5列为滚转角信号;第
6列为侧向过载信号;第7列为襟副翼舵面位置信号;第8列为方向舵位置信号;第9列为平尾差动信号;第10列为侧向压杆信号;第11列为脚蹬蹬舵信号。
[0038] 2.4、重复步骤2.1至步骤2.3,进行下一组试验条件数据的测试,直到完成所有的试验条件数据组的测试。
[0039] 实施例1:
[0040] 1、控制律自动测试初始化条件设置;
[0041] 1.1、编写如下测试输入文件;
[0042]
[0043] 1.2、将上述文件读入主控台7上存储有测试程序的计算机内;
[0044] 1.3、确定其它试验条件;
[0045] 2、进行控制律自动测试;
[0046] 2.1、自动配平;
[0047] 2.2、进入自动测试;
[0048] 2.3、根据测试输入文件,将测试结果依次存储记录为如下格式的数据文件; [0049] 0001.dat:
[0050]
[0051]
[0052] 实施例2:
[0053] 1、控制律自动测试初始化条件设置;
[0054] 1.1、编写如下测试输入文件;
[0055]
[0056] 1.2、将上述文件读入主控台7上存储有测试程序的计算机内;
[0057] 1.3、确定其它试验条件;
[0058] 2、进行控制律自动测试;
[0059] 2.1、自动配平;
[0060] 2.2、进入自动测试;
[0061] 2.3、根据测试输入文件,将测试结果依次存储记录为如下格式的数据文件; [0062] 0001.dat:
[0063]
[0064] 实施例3
[0065] 1、控制律自动测试初始化条件设置;
[0066] 1.1、编写如下测试输入文件;
[0067]
[0068] 1.2、将上述文件读入主控台7上存储有测试程序的计算机内;
[0069] 1.3、确定其它试验条件;
[0070] 2、进行控制律自动测试;
[0071] 2.1、自动配平;
[0072] 2.2、进入自动测试;
[0073] 2.3、根据测试输入文件,将测试结果依次存储记录为如下格式的数据文件; [0074] 0001.dat:
[0075]
[0076] 上述实施例都大大提高了测试效率。
高效检索全球专利

专利汇是专利免费检索,专利查询,专利分析-国家发明专利查询检索分析平台,是提供专利分析,专利查询,专利检索等数据服务功能的知识产权数据服务商。

我们的产品包含105个国家的1.26亿组数据,免费查、免费专利分析。

申请试用

分析报告

专利汇分析报告产品可以对行业情报数据进行梳理分析,涉及维度包括行业专利基本状况分析、地域分析、技术分析、发明人分析、申请人分析、专利权人分析、失效分析、核心专利分析、法律分析、研发重点分析、企业专利处境分析、技术处境分析、专利寿命分析、企业定位分析、引证分析等超过60个分析角度,系统通过AI智能系统对图表进行解读,只需1分钟,一键生成行业专利分析报告。

申请试用

QQ群二维码
意见反馈